What is the Common Application?

The Common App is a standardized college application platform that allows students to apply to multiple colleges and universities with one application. It simplifies the submission process by enabling users to input their personal information, essays, recommendations, and other required materials in one place. Colleges participating in the Common App include many prestigious institutions, making this platform a vital tool for students aiming for higher education.

What is Naviance?

Naviance is a comprehensive college and career readiness platform used by many high schools. It provides students with tools for exploring career options, researching colleges, and tracking application progress. Naviance also facilitates communication between students, counselors, and colleges, ensuring that all necessary documents are submitted on time.

Steps to Connect Common App and Naviance

Now that we understand the significance of these platforms, let’s dive into the step-by-step process of connecting your Common App account to Naviance.

Step 1: Create Your Common App Account

If you do not already have a Common App account, the first step is to create one.

  1. Visit the Common Application website.
  2. Click on “Create an Account.”
  3. Fill in the necessary information, including your email address, password, and personal details.
  4. Confirm your account through the email sent to your registered email address.

Step 2: Access Your Naviance Account

If you’re already using Naviance through your school’s database, follow these instructions:

  1. Go to your school’s Naviance login page.
  2. Enter your credentials (username and password) to access your account.

If your school uses a different method for login, such as Single Sign-On, follow the respective steps provided by your school.

Step 3: Enable Common App Integration

With both accounts created, you need to enable the connection.

  1. Log into your Naviance account.
  2. Navigate to the “Colleges” tab in the main menu.
  3. Select “Colleges I’m Applying To.”
  4. Look for an option that states “Link to Common App” and click on it.
  5. You will be prompted to enter your Common App Email. Ensure it is the same email you used for your Common App account.

Step 4: Confirm the Link

Once you’ve entered your email, follow these steps:

  1. After entering your Common App email, click “Link Accounts.”
  2. You should receive a notification that your accounts are successfully linked. If not, double-check the email address you used.
  3. Go back to the “Colleges I’m Applying To” area in Naviance to ensure that your Common App status is now listed.

Step 5: Uploading Documents in Naviance

Now that you have linked your accounts, the next step involves uploading your documents:

  1. While still in Naviance, navigate to “Documents” and then select “Manage Transcripts.”
  2. Choose which transcripts you’d like to send and to which colleges. This is pivotal for ensuring that colleges receive your academic records on time.
  3. Ensure that your letters of recommendation from teachers or counselors are uploaded and sent appropriately by navigating to the appropriate section under “Documents.”

Troubleshooting Common Issues

Even with careful planning, there might be challenges when connecting Common App with Naviance. Here are a few common issues and how to resolve them:

No Confirmation of Link

If you did not receive a confirmation that your accounts were linked:

  1. Double-check the email you entered for typos.
  2. Ensure that you registered on both platforms with the same email address.

Documents Not Sending Correctly

If you notice that your documents aren’t sending:

  1. Go back to the “Manage Documents” section in Naviance and verify that the uploads are marked as complete.
  2. Communicate with your counselor to troubleshoot and confirm everything is set up correctly.

Common App Account Access Issues

If you are having trouble logging into your Common App account:

  1. Utilize the password recovery option on the Common App login page.
  2. Ensure your email used is the same as that linked with Naviance.

What materials can I submit through Naviance to the Common App?

When connecting Naviance to the Common App, you can submit various materials through Naviance, including your transcripts, letters of recommendation, and school reports. This functionality ensures that all critical components of your application are sent directly to the colleges or universities where you are applying, simplifying the process for both students and counselors.

Ensuring that these materials are sent in a timely and organized manner is essential for meeting application deadlines. By utilizing Naviance, students can easily keep track of what has been submitted and what remains pending, thereby reducing stress during the application process.

Can I still use the Common App without connecting it to Naviance?

Yes, you can absolutely use the Common App without connecting it to Naviance. Many students choose to submit their applications directly through the Common App without the Naviance integration. However, doing so may require you to manage your recommendations and transcripts separately, which can add additional administrative work for you and your school is involved.

Although using Common App independently is feasible, connecting it with Naviance facilitates a more organized approach, especially since Naviance provides tools to track all aspects of your college applications efficiently. It ultimately depends on your personal preferences and your school’s requirements for submitting application materials.
